i was wondering if for one, is the block the same on the gm 2.8l 3.1l and the 3.4l. if it is then what is the difference? i was led to believe that it was the head and intake size? any answers apprieciated.:confused:

Heads and intake are different from year to year. Early isn't compatible with late and vice versa.
They are the same engine family, so with differences in bore and stroke they are very similar. FWD is not easily interchangeable with RWD since the blocks are cast externally differently depending on where the starter is and what motor mounts they use.
